Sakina portraying the life of people in the Kurdish regions. She mixes regional vocal styles with tradition and experimental techniques. Her voice and her lyrics are empathetic and the songs and melodies reflect the hopes and the suffering and melancholy of the people.

Biography

SAKINA began her career self taught, as an autodidact, before she received professional education and voice training.
In the 90's she was a member of the Mesopotamian Culture Centre, a Kurdish artists association based in Istanbul but acting throughout all of Turkey. Its members suffered various reprisals by the government because of their Kurdish lyrics. Some of them paid their artistic dedication with their lives.
During this time she organized many (due to the government led forbiddance of the Kurdish language until the late 90s) illegal concerts, until eventually she was forced to flee.
She continued her work in Armenia, Syria and Kurdish-Iraq.
Currently she is living in Vienna.
